The Lunchtime Situation
Essex 263 for 3 (59 overs). Pettini 7, Foster 8.
Salisbury eventually removed both century-makers, Bopara, for 133, to a smart leg-break which Ambrose, who has kept very well in this game, accepted via the outside-edge, and Maunders, for 105, when he swept to Troughton at square-leg.
Essex are 90 in front with 65 overs remaining. Their lack of adventure in the first hour this morning has left them needing two miraculous sessions to win from here.
